Sony Music, Warner Music, and other publishers are suing Anthropic and CEO Dario Amodei personally for allegedly using tens of thousands of copyrighted musical compositions to train Claude without permission. The plaintiffs call it "one of the largest and most blatant ongoing thefts of intellectual property in history." Just months after paying $1.5 billion to settle with book authors, Anthropic faces another major copyright fight.
